When it comes to maintaining smooth operation and extending the life of your machinery, grease fittings play get more info a crucial role. These small yet vital components provide a designated point for introducing grease into bearings to reduce friction and wear.
Regular maintenance through these fittings is essential for optimal performance. Over time, grease thins, leading to increased friction and potential damage to your equipment. By checking the fittings regularly and topping off fresh grease as needed, you can minimize wear and tear, improve efficiency, and extend the lifespan of your valuable machinery.

Ensuring Proper Lubrication with Fittings
Proper lubrication is essential for the seamless operation of machinery and equipment. Fittings play a critical role in delivering lubricant to the desired locations, reducing friction and wear. Selecting the correct fittings is crucial for optimizing lubrication performance.
There are various types of fittings available, each designed for particular applications. Compression fittings, for example, use a locking device to create a secure connection.
Ball fittings allow for pivoting action, which is essential in situations where the equipment moves.
Regular inspection and maintenance of lubrication fittings are essential for preventing problems. Inspect fittings for any signs of leakage. Tighten connections that have become loose as needed. Replace damaged or worn-out fittings promptly to ensure continued efficient lubrication.
